Africa-Press – Botswana. Big news for streaming fans! Showmax Originals—the African stories everyone loves—are moving to DStv Stream, giving you the ultimate mix of live TV, sports, and on-demand entertainment all in one app.
From 30 April 2026, the current Showmax service will close, but don’t worry—your favourite series won’t disappear. Instead, they’ll live in a dedicated Showmax section on DStv Stream. That means award-winning African shows like The Wife, Youngins, Devilsdorp, Adulting, and hits from across the continent such as Wura and Single Kiasi will still be just a click away.

Unlike the old Showmax Premier League, DStv Stream works on smart TVs, phones, and tablets—so you can watch anywhere, anytime.
Showmax Originals are available for DStv Compact and DStv Premium subscribers, including both satellite and streaming-only customers. DStv Compact Stream starts from just R299.
